Osceola County at a Glance

Democratic voters lead Republican voters by 11,837 registrations (5.2% of active voters).

Voters with No Party Affiliation make up 30.5% of active registrations (69,410 voters).

Osceola is the 21st-largest county in Florida by active voters.

Over the past 12 months: Republican −393, Democratic −7,423, NPA −12,433.

Last month's net changes — Republican −692, Democratic −812, NPA −1,004.

Party switching shows a net Republican gain of 83 voters since the previous voter snapshot.
